The History of Delma: A Legacy of Swiss Watchmaking
Founded in Lengnau, Switzerland, by Adolf and Albert Gilomen, Delma initially operated under the name “Gilomen Frères S.A.” The company’s early focus was on producing high-quality watch movements for other brands. However, in 1946, they began producing watches under their own brand name, Delma. This marked a significant turning point, establishing Delma as an independent player in the competitive Swiss watch market.
Throughout the mid-20th century, Delma gained recognition for its robust and reliable timepieces. The brand quickly became associated with diving watches, a market segment where precision and durability are paramount. This specialization helped Delma carve out a niche for itself and solidified its reputation for producing high-performance watches.

Delma Blue Shark III
The Blue Shark III is a testament to Delma’s expertise in diving watches. This robust timepiece is water-resistant to an impressive 3000 meters, making it suitable for even the most extreme underwater environments. Featuring a helium escape valve, a unidirectional rotating bezel, and a highly legible dial, the Blue Shark III is a serious tool watch for professional divers and adventurous individuals. The design often incorporates bold colors and rugged materials, reflecting its purpose-built nature.

Delma Shell Star
The Shell Star collection is another diving-focused line, offering a slightly more accessible price point than the Blue Shark. These watches still boast impressive water resistance and durable construction, making them a reliable choice for recreational divers and water sports enthusiasts. The Shell Star line often features vibrant colors and contemporary designs, appealing to a younger audience. The Delma Shell Star remains a popular choice.
The Craftsmanship Behind Delma Watches
Delma’s commitment to quality is evident in every aspect of its watchmaking process. The brand utilizes high-quality materials, such as stainless steel, sapphire crystal, and Swiss-made movements. Each watch is meticulously assembled and tested to ensure accuracy and reliability. Delma prides itself on its attention to detail, from the intricate finishing of the case to the precise alignment of the hands.
The use of Swiss-made movements is a hallmark of Delma watches. These movements are renowned for their precision, durability, and longevity. Delma sources its movements from reputable Swiss manufacturers, ensuring that its watches meet the highest standards of quality. The brand also offers watches with both automatic and quartz movements, catering to different preferences.
